Abstract
The key point of super resolution process is the accurate measuring of sub-pixel shift. Any tiny error in measuring such shift leads to an incorrect image focusing. In this paper, methodology of measuring sub-pixel shift using Phase correlation (PC) are evaluated using different window functions, then modified version of (PC) method using high pass filter (HPF) is introduced . Comprehensive analysis and assessment of (PC) methods shows that different natural features yield different shift measurements. It is concluded that there is no universal window function for measuring shift; it mainly depends on the features in the satellite images. Even the question of which window is optimal of particular feature is generally remains open. This paper presents the design of a method for obtaining high accuracy sub pixel shift phase correlation using (HPF).The proposed method makes the change in the different locations that lack of edges easy.
